I would like to mount a certain share when the server is booted.
So I added the following line at the end of rc.local:
/bin/mount -t smbfs -o guest //backup/archiwizacja$ /mnt/archiwizacja
Interestingly, this doesn't mount anything, nothing is added to the logs
either.
When I enter this line manually, after server is booted, it is mounted.
# mount -t smbfs -o guest //backup/archiwizacja$ /mnt/archiwizacja
# mount
(...)
//backup/archiwizacja$ on /mnt/archiwizacja type smbfs (0)
It makes no difference if I change the netbios name (backup) to IP
address in this rc.local.
Of course rc.local is executed, as other programs from it are ran.
Any ideas?
